The year is 1994. Carlos Sainz has just been conceived, and will be born this September. Fourteen teams are participating in this year's Formula One World Championship, and the driver market is tumultuous - over the course of the next 8 months a whopping 46 different people will drive in the Championship, and a further 8 drivers will change teams. Teams are chopping and changing like crazy, and Lotus will make a ludicrous six driver changes in *5 weekends*. Despite all of this, only 5 rookies are taking part in qualification for the first race of the season. Buxton has predicted that this number will be 6 in 2025, something that hasn't happened in over 30 years (likely much more, it just became genuinely difficult to check by the mid-90s), during which absolutely every factor that would lead to rookies driving an F1 car has reduced. Snap back to the year 2024 and established drivers are more competent, teams take fewer risks, injuries are less common, and fewer seats are available. It's just not going to happen.
